The Best Bunk Bed Brands For Kids
Parents looking to buy bunk beds must first measure the space to ensure that the chosen bed will fit, taking into account the dimensions and heights of the ceiling, and considering things like light fixtures, windows and other features in the room. A lot of the bunk beds in this roundup can be converted into separate beds, complete with trundles.

A bunk bed is a fantastic option to maximize the space in the bedroom of your child. It can help make a tiny space appear larger, as it frees the floor space. It's important, though to think about how your children will be using it prior to purchasing one. If they're going to use it all night it's possible to choose a sturdy, heavy-duty option. If your family is likely to use it for occasional usage, a lighter-duty model might be more appropriate.
Many brands have different color options so that you can match the bunk beds with the furniture you have in your kid's room. Some brands also have unique features, like a ladder that can be adjusted to various heights. This allows your children to climb safely and easily to the top Bunk Beds Adults. Also, make sure there enough space between the mattress's top and the ceiling. If it's too close to the ceiling, a child might hit their head when climbing onto or off the top bunk.
